Written question asked by Lynne Jones (Labour) on Friday, 14 November 2003,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Wednesday, 19 November 2003. It was answered by Alan Johnson (Labour) on Wednesday, 19 November 2003 on behalf of the Department for Education and Skills.

Lynne Jones: To ask the Secretary of State for Education and Skills what his estimate is of the additional cost of implementing the proposals in the higher education White Paper in the first three years that they come into effect] [139752] Alan Johnson: We plan to publish a Regulatory Impact Assessment before the end of the year which will set out the impact of this change alongside the financial implications of the other policies announced in the Higher Education White Paper.
